Abstract

The objective of this paper is to present specific drilling problems and their solutions, and then apply risk analysis for them. Drilling data for actual drilled wells and performing the risk analysis resulted in medium risk for the most operations done before starting the drilling process. Drilling well operations showed a various risky levels for operations. Formation problems that resulted from a constantly formation /fracture pressures curves may sometimes lead to not being able to select the casing setting depth CSD, and use high rate of penetration ROP without logging may provide a good results. The application of this method resulted in a proper selection of CSD for two drilling wells (I) and (II). In addition, the treatment of a large layer of shale formation X2 for well (I) was done by using common methods to prevent shale problems but these methods will add another 5-6 days to the number of drilling days. However, the proposed high ROP method, without logging, and with quick cementing and casing operations is almost perfect and leads in reducing the drilling hole days by 5-6 days for well (I), and that’s why the final drilling hole days will be 59 days instead of 65 days. Another real drilling well case which is suffering from a lot of well problems was controlled using suitable methods and the required mud additives to all geological sections safely drilled.
